The Village That Almost Kept Me
I was born in August 1965 in Saint-Dié-des-Vosges — a small mountain village of 30,000 people in eastern France that most of the world has never heard of. And where most people who grew up there never left.
My father held three jobs simultaneously for over twenty years. He rose at 4am every morning to deliver newspapers — building his route from 100 to over 800 clients — then headed to his day job as an accounting assistant, then returned at 8pm to deliver leaflets until midnight. My mother worked alongside him every step of the way.
They never complained. They never stopped. They simply worked — and in doing so, they planted something inside me that would take decades to fully understand.
“I learned early what it felt like to be underestimated. I also learned that the only dignified answer was to keep moving forward.”
At fourteen I was distributing newspapers myself at 5:30am before school. By nineteen, a three-month internship in New York City had cracked something wide open in me. I saw a world with no ceiling. Ambition had no postal code. I returned home changed — and I never really looked back.
